Reptilia DOT 1.93" FDE Mount for Leupold DPP 100-259

Reptilia DOT 1.93" FDE Mount for Leupold DPP 100-259

Sale $ 98.96
Reptilia DOT 1.93" FDE Mount for Leupold DPP 100-259, Reptilia DOT 1.93" FDE Mount for Leupold DPP 100-259